package com.tencentcloudapi.teo.v20220106.models;

import com.tencentcloudapi.common.AbstractModel;
import com.google.gson.annotations.SerializedName;
import com.google.gson.annotations.Expose;
import java.util.HashMap;

public class DescribeWebProtectionDataRequest extends AbstractModel{

    /**
    * Start time
    */
    @SerializedName("StartTime")
    @Expose
    private String StartTime;

    /**
    * End time
    */
    @SerializedName("EndTime")
    @Expose
    private String EndTime;

    /**
    * List of statistical metrics
    */
    @SerializedName("MetricNames")
    @Expose
    private String [] MetricNames;

    /**
    * List of site IDs
    */
    @SerializedName("ZoneIds")
    @Expose
    private String [] ZoneIds;

    /**
    * List of subdomain names
    */
    @SerializedName("Domains")
    @Expose
    private String [] Domains;

    /**
    * Protocol type
    */
    @SerializedName("ProtocolType")
    @Expose
    private String ProtocolType;

    /**
    * "webshell" : WebShell detection prevention
"oa" : Common OA vulnerability prevention
"xss" : XSS attack prevention
"xxe" : XXE attack prevention
"webscan" : Scanner attack vulnerability prevention
"cms" : Common CMS vulnerability prevention
"upload" : Malicious file upload attack prevention
"sql" : SQL injection attack prevention
"cmd_inject": Command/Code injection attack prevention
"osc" : Open-source component vulnerability prevention
"file_read" : Arbitrary file read prevention
"ldap" : LDAP injection attack prevention
"other" : Other vulnerability prevention

"all":"All"
    */
    @SerializedName("AttackType")
    @Expose
    private String AttackType;

    /**
    * Query time granularity. Valid values: {min,5min,hour,day}
    */
    @SerializedName("Interval")
    @Expose
    private String Interval;
